Litigation Wake Up Call for Anesthesiologists
BUSINESS LITIGATION SESSION
Anesthesia Associates of Massachusetts ("AAM") is suing Plexus Anesthesia Services of Massachusetts ("PASM") and its affiliate, Plexus Management Group ("PMG"), for allegedly failing to pay it approximately $2.3 million that it is owed. According to the complaint, AAM contracted with PASM to provide various anesthesia services for PASM at certain medical facilities. AAM also contracted with PMG for PMG to manage AAM's accounts receivable and collect payments due to AAM for services rendered, including receivables due to AAM from PASM. AAM alleges that PASM is now insolvent and that PMG and PASM have favored making payments from PASM to PGM and to one of AAM's competitors who services PASM's largest account over making payments to AAM. In addition to breach of contract, AAM alleges that defendants' violated GL c. 93A and that the payments to PASM constitute a fraudulent conveyance. Not very sedate.

Comments Sought On Reappointment of Magistrate Judge Boal 
Magistrate Judge Jennifer Boal's term expires on May 2, 2018, and any comments or concerns regarding her reappointment for a new 8-year term are due March 5, 2018.
